On the Cover

A Los Angeles County Fire Department helicopter operates at a wildland fire that burned about 2,000 acres in the Castaic area of the county on Aug. 27, 2001. A second alarm was requested before the arrival of the first units. The fire burned a vacant home early in the fire. Nearly 1,000 firefighters battled the blaze in near-100-degree weather. Strike teams from Burbank, Los Angeles and as far away as San Diego responded. Several air tankers were also utilized.

Dedication

This month's Firehouse® is dedicated to Firefighter Dale Simpson, 38, of the Clear Lake, IA, Volunteer Fire Department; Fire Coordinator Richard C. Canouse, 69, of the Milford, PA, Fire Department; Firefighter Brian Reed, 39, of West Manatee, FL, Fire and Rescue; and Lieutenant James Rupkey, 58, of the Troy, MI, Fire Department, all of whom died in the line of duty, April 2001.
